“The first year was a bit like the first year of a marriage--but with 25 people rather than justone.\over50. Tisdall, an arts consultant in her early 60s, moved into the New Ground Complex in northLondon just over a year ago.

Tisdall was lucky to secure one of the 26 apartments in the development. Its L-shapeddesign, with a single entrance that takes residents past the common room, is intended to fostercasual social interaction, and there is a communal garden and space to cook and share mealstogether. Residents are aged between 50 and 90.

The development is managed by the Older Women's Co-housing community, set up tobring the principle of co-housing communities established in Germany, Denmark, theNetherlands and the UK.

“There are not many options for the old in the UK,\says Maria Brenton, a foundingmember.“One third of over 65s live on their own, which causes loneliness and ill health, andtwo thirds of those are older women. Older people I have researched don't want to live ininstitutions like a care home. And they often say they don't want to end up like their parents--isolated and lonely.\

With the world's population getting older and more urban, the needs of older residents willplay an increasingly important part in the shaping of cities. According to UN figures, the numberof over 60s is set to double by 2050. All cities will need to adapt to meeting this massivedemographic change.

Currently more than 700 cities in 39 countries are signed up for the World HealthOrganization's global network of age friendly cities and communities to promote healthy ageingand improve the quality of life for people over 60.
